Smoosh - We Are Our Own Lies (Live on KEXP)
Музыка
Smoosh perform "We Are Our Own Lies" live on KEXP from the Cutting Room Studios NYC during CMJ. Recorded 10/19/10.
host: John Richards
engineer: Anthony "Rocky" Gallo
cameras: Jim Beckmann & Scott Holpainen
edits: Jim Beckmann
